Yaskawa Expands Manufacturing Space at Milwaukee Facility
Dec. 14, 2009
Even during these difficult economic times, Yaskawa Electric America, Inc. has continued to increase its business in the Americas.
To accommodate this growth with a continuing high level of customer service, Yaskawa recently expanded its U.S.-based operations.
Earlier this year, Yaskawa moved into a new facility near Milwaukee, Wis., including office and manufacturing space accounting for 107,000 square feet. Recently, it added an additional 33,000 square feet of manufacturing space to the facility, giving Yaskawa a total of 140,000 square feet of office and manufacturing space.
The original relocation, from New Berlin, Wis., to Oak Creek, a suburb of Milwaukee, Wis., was needed because growth in the North and South American markets required additional space for manufacturing. The Oak Creek facility houses manufacturing, development, building automation and marketing. Modern work spaces are provided including a dynamometer room and a development lab.
Yaskawa places great importance on its U.S.-based manufacturing operation and on its ability to service customers. Much of the added space will be devoted to manufacturing and service, enabling Yaskawa to continue to provide a high level of customer attention and interaction.
The facility is located at 150 West Oakwood Road in Oak Creek, Wis. 53154.
